CitationsKaiser Permanente Medical Care is a comprehensive healthcare provider known for its integrated approach to healthcare delivery, combining health insurance with a network of healthcare facilities and practitioners. As a member-based system, patients receive coordinated care that emphasizes preventive measures, chronic disease management, and patient education. The organization is lauded for its extensive use of electronic health records, which enhances communication among providers and ensures continuity of care. Patients often appreciate the convenience of having medical services, such as lab tests, pharmacy, and specialist consultations, under one roof. Kaiser Permanente offers a variety of health plans, which can significantly affect out-of-pocket costs. Typically, costs can range from $20 to $50 for a primary care visit with insurance, while specialist visits may range from $30 to $100, depending on your plan. For those without insurance, costs can be higher, and it is recommended to contact Kaiser Permanente directly for precise pricing information.

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
- How do I make an appointment? - Appointments can be made via the Kaiser Permanente website, mobile app, or by calling their customer service number.
- Do I need a referral to see a specialist? - Generally, a referral from your primary care physician is required to see a specialist, ensuring coordinated care.
- What should I bring to my appointment? - Bring your Kaiser Permanente membership card, a valid ID, and a list of any medications you are currently taking.
- Can I access my medical records online? - Yes, Kaiser Permanente provides online access to medical records through their secure online portal.
